A 14-year-old girl was injured when a bullet fired into the sky fell
through her roof and hit her as she slept.
Raphatsorn Rojjanaphiwat, a student at Pattaya School No. 11, suffered a
flesh wound on her knee at her house on Soi Chalermprakist 11 Oct. 15.
Police visited the home two days later and measured the 9mm bullet’s hole in
the house’s roof and ceiling, deducting the round had been fired south of
her house. However, more complex math was required to determine the bullet’s
range and vector. Other investigators will attempt to determine that, with
hopes of locating the shooters.
The girl’s father, Somnuk Rojjanaphiwat, said he was using the computer at
home when the accident occurred, but never heard a shot because a neighbor
was using a saw outside.
